Title
Public Health Department recommending Chairman be authorized to sign Agreement for Services 653-PHD0707 with California Shock/Trauma Air Rescue d.b.a. CALSTAR for a term to expire August 31, 2010 to provide Emergency Medical Air Ambulance Advanced Life Support (ALS) Services out of the helicopter base in South Lake Tahoe; said Agreement has no remuneration associated with it, but formally authorizes services to the County's critically ill and injured, and satisfies regulatory conditions set by law with regard to the County's Emergency Medical Services Agency's oversight.
RECOMMENDED ACTION: Approve.
Body
Fiscal Impact/Change to Net County Cost: There are no fiscal provisions associated with this item.

Background: In accordance with the California Health and Safety Code and the California Code of Regulations, the County EMS Agency is responsible for designation and approval of Advanced Life Support (ALS) pre-hospital care providers within the County's jurisdiction. CALSTAR is an important provider of such services, delivering invaluable helicopter emergency services to El Dorado County residents for over five years. The Department desires to continue those services for an additional three.

Reason for Recommendation: Persons residing in, or traveling through, the county benefit greatly when critically injured and helicopter services are only minutes away. Many lives are saved by this type of life support service that otherwise would be lost. This Agreement sets forth the Scope of Services to be provided and general requirements that CALSTAR must follow in order to operate in our county, such as maintaining certain policies and procedures and staffing levels. This Agreement has no remuneration associated with it (CALSTAR bills insurance/patients directly), but formally authorizes services to County's critically ill and injured, and satisfies regulatory conditions set by law with regard to the County EMS Agency's oversight.
